Transaction 7922da5e4b3b3e3043359f2e4895c75524701409987449d86b3109ad6410c0aa
1 Input
1 Output
-
7922da5e4b3b3e3043359f2e4895c75524701409987449d86b3109ad6410c0aa:0
- value
- 26672838
- script pubkey
- OP_0 OP_PUSHBYTES_20 38e9e1e5210ff34eb3b41b839be8d41e94f6956a
- address
- bc1q8r57refpple5ava5rwpeh6x5r620d9t20px7m9